Best time to swim in Doca do Cavacas
The sea in Doca do Cavacas peaks in August, when the water averages around 21°C.
The main swimming season runs from July – September, when surface temperatures stay comfortable for extended sessions.
On average, 3 months a year sit above 20°C — the threshold most swimmers describe as pleasant without a wetsuit.
Shoulder months like June and October are noticeably cooler but often quieter, with fewer crowds and steadier weather.
Outside peak season the water drops toward 14°C, so a 3/2mm shorty or full wetsuit makes long swims much more comfortable.
The coldest month is typically February at around 14°C, when cold-water swimmers dominate the coast.
Doca do Cavacas sea temperature history
Long-term climatology for Doca do Cavacas shows an annual mean sea temperature of 18°C, ranging from 14°C in winter to 21°C at the summer peak.
The seasonal swing is roughly 7°C between the coldest and warmest month — a useful yardstick when comparing years or checking whether the current sea is running above or below average.
Recent decades have trended slightly warmer at Doca do Cavacas, in line with regional sea-surface temperature records for the wider basin.

Year-round sea temperature
Best swim months: Jul – Aug – Sep
| Month | Sea | Comfort |
|---|---|---|
| Jan | 15°C | Bracing |
| Feb | 14°C | Bracing |
| Mar | 15°C | Bracing |
| Apr | 16°C | Bracing |
| May | 17°C | Bracing |
| Jun | 19°C | Pleasant |
| Jul | 20°C | Pleasant |
| Aug ⭐ | 21°C | Pleasant |
| Sep | 21°C | Pleasant |
| Oct | 19°C | Pleasant |
| Nov | 18°C | Pleasant |
| Dec | 16°C | Bracing |
